The institute offer placements support to the students. As per a the latest report, the the highest and average package offered during JIMS Vasant Kunj II BBA placements 2025 is INR 12 LPA and INR 7 LPA, respectively. A placement rate of 100% is also achieved by the institute. Additionally, the summer placement percentage recorded is also 100%.

Yes, a three-year BBA course is offered at the JIMS Vasant Kunj II campus. Aspirants who are Class 12 pass with 50% aggregate can apply. The selection is done based on JIMS Entrance Test (JET) score and performance in the interview round. Eligible students can apply in both online and offline modes. The application window is currently open and may get closed in the month of May.

There are multiple components included in the total course fees, such as tuition fees, security deposit (Refundable), student activity fund, etc. JIMS Vasant Kunj BBA total tuition fee is INR 4.8 lakh. In addition, the application fee amount is INR 1,070. After the course completion, alumni membership fees of INR 2,000 have to be paid. It must be noted that the mentioned fee amount is as per the official website/sanctioning body. It is subject to changes and, hence, is indicative.

Studying at Jagannath Institute of Management Sciences (JIMS) Vasant Kunj II can be considered relatively expensive. JIMS Vasant Kunj fee structure includes multiple components such as tuition fee, caution deposit, hostel and mess charges, etc. Some of these components are one-time chargeable, while others must be paid annually/ semesterly. The fee is same for all the UG programmes. The first year fee for JIMS courses is INR 1.55 lakh. Selected candidates must pay the course fee at the time of admission to confirm their seat in the institute.

Jagannath International Management School (Vasant Kunj, Delhi) has a well-supported campus with facilities like OPAC automated library stocked up with 8466 books including 3035 titles with access to more than 75 journals/magazine (Indian/foreign) and 15 newspapers. It also has book bank facility and a member of DELNET and has access to DELNET's database . Additionally, it has been rated 3.67 for infrastructure by the verified students on Shiksha platform.
